The Language My Hands Remember is a poignant collection of poems exploring memory, emotion, and the quiet moments that shape our inner world. Each verse captures the delicate balance between light and shadow, weaving luminous reflections with stormy undertones. The poems evoke tactile and intangible experiences, the touch of a hand, the echo of a memory, the weight of a thought, creating a space where silence speaks as eloquently as words. Intimate yet universal, this collection invites readers to pause, reflect, and journey through landscapes of emotion and imagination, discovering beauty, melancholy, and quiet revelation in every line.
The Language My Hands Remember
Author’s Name: Tanya Jamal
About the Author: Tanya Jamal is a versatile researcher and poet, blending scientific rigor with creative expression. Currently, she is undertaking her PhD, continuing her journey of research and discovery. Beyond the lab, Tanya explores the nuances of memory, emotion, and human experience through poetry and writing, crafting verses that are both thoughtful and evocative. Tanya’s creative voice has been recognized nationally, she received a Certificate of Appreciation at FLAIR 2020, a prestigious poetry and photography contest, and contributed to the anthology Ibaadat (ISBN: 978-81-948258-2-1).
